Transaction 751347548a53ae57764142fb55d095275c9b6a56d3be667dda0f05c5f2633e2e
1 Input
1 Output
-
751347548a53ae57764142fb55d095275c9b6a56d3be667dda0f05c5f2633e2e:0
- value
- 1428264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 435d917e08fae30cf5f48a3133244e8be496512c OP_EQUAL
- address
- 37qDHdx89ZDqm7SotE5WPzHd91QntdVsFu